6.4.3 Stop Mode
In stop mode, all oscillator circuits are turned off, so are the CPU clock and the peripheral function
clocks. Therefore, the CPU and the peripheral functions clocked by these clocks stop operating. The
least amount of power is consumed in this mode. If the voltage applied to Vcc pin is V
internal RAM is retained.
However, the peripheral functions clocked by external signals keep operating. The following interrupts
can be used to exit stop mode.

The microcomputer is moved out of stop mode by a hardware reset or peripheral function interrupt.
When using a hardware reset to exit stop mode, set the ILVL2 to ILVL0 bits for the peripheral function
interrupts to “000
When using a peripheral function interrupt to exit stop mode, set up the following before setting the
CM10 bit to “1”.
1. In the ILVL2 to ILVL0 bits in the interrupt control register, set the interrupt priority level of the
2. Set the I flag to “1”.
3. Enable the peripheral function whose interrupt is to be used to exit stop mode.
